The chip features the stylistically blocky, retro "SEMI" logo. This signifies Semi Processes Inc. (SPI) (often abbreviated or marketed as SEMI), a boutique semiconductor manufacturer prominent in the late 1970s and 1980s. Unlike giants like Intel or AMD, SEMI specialized in custom fabrication, proprietary CMOS processes, second-sourcing established architectures, and high-reliability logic arrays.Part Code and Date CryptographyNP5SB: This is the primary internal designator or part family code. Given SEMI's focus on high-speed communications and data interfaces during the early-to-mid 1980s, chips of this form factor and style generally mapped to high-reliability military/aerospace logic devices, Early Static RAM (SRAM) memory interfaces, or specialized operational bus controllers.6445P: This is a manufacturing tracking stamp. The "P" corresponds to the assembly location in the Philippines, corroborating the silver-stamped marking on the underbelly of the ceramic package.
